Examine Water Intake



If you detect unexpected changes, regardless of your consumption being the same, it indicates that you have leakages in your plumbing system. An abrupt spike in your costs suggests a fast-moving leak.

On the other hand, a steady increase on a monthly basis, despite the exact same practices, shows you have a slow-moving leakage that's also gradually intensifying. Call a plumber to extensively inspect your building, particularly if you feel a warm location on your floor with piping below.

Check as well as Evaluate the Scenario



Homeowners should make it a habit to inspect under the sink counters as well as also inside closets for any kind of bad odor or mold and mildew growth. These 2 warnings indicate a leak so prompt focus is required. Doing routine inspections, even bi-annually, can conserve you from a major issue.

Take A Look At the Water Meter



Every residence has a water meter. Inspecting it is a guaranteed manner in which helps you find leaks. For beginners, shut off all the water sources. Ensure nobody will flush, utilize the tap, shower, run the washing equipment or dish washer. From there, go to the meter as well as watch if it will certainly change. Because no one is utilizing it, there ought to be no movements. If it moves, that shows a fast-moving leakage. Likewise, if you spot no changes, wait an hour or more and also examine back again. This means you might have a slow leak that might also be below ground.


Asses Exterior Lines



Do not forget to examine your outside water lines too. Examination spigots by affixing a garden pipe. Ought to water permeate out of the connection, you have a loosened rubber gasket. Replace this and also make sure all connections are limited. It will help obtain it expertly checked out as well as kept yearly if you have actually got a lawn sprinkler system. One tiny leak can throw away tons of water and increase your water expense.

WARNING SIGNS OF WATER LEAKAGE BEHIND THE WALL


PERSISTENT MUSTY ODORS


As water slowly drips from a leaky pipe inside the wall, flooring and sheetrock stay damp and develop an odor similar to wet cardboard. It generates a musty smell that can help you find hidden leaks.




MOLD IN UNUSUAL AREAS


Mold usually grows in wet areas like kitchens, baths and laundry rooms. If you spot the stuff on walls or baseboards in other rooms of the house, it’s a good indicator of undetected water leaks.




STAINS THAT GROW


When mold thrives around a leaky pipe, it sometimes takes hold on the inside surface of the affected wall. A growing stain on otherwise clean sheetrock is often your sign of a hidden plumbing problem.




PEELING OR BUBBLING WALLPAPER / PAINT


This clue is easy to miss in rooms that don’t get much use. When you see wallpaper separating along seams or paint bubbling or flaking off the wall, blame sheetrock that stays wet because of an undetected leak.




BUCKLED CEILINGS AND STAINED FLOORS


If ceilings or floors in bathrooms, kitchens or laundry areas develop structural problems, don’t rule out constant damp inside the walls. Wet sheetrock can affect adjacent framing, flooring and ceilings.
